Job Summary
  • Identify and troubleshoot maintenance and repair problems and recommend correct procedures to correct problems. Consult manufacturer's representatives and technical bulletins and manuals as resources or by experience to determine the correct solution. Monitor repair by riding with the driver, viewing the vehicle or communicating with the driver to ensure the correct procedure was completed. Work closely with vehicle component representatives to resolve problems.

    Monitor results through communications with drivers and mechanics to ensure the resolution of problems.
  • Identify and Monitor Warranty Related Repairs. Work closely with Sunoco Mechanics and outside repair mechanics to monitor and identify any warranty-related repairs. Work closely with component representatives to identify warranty reimbursement. Knowledge of various warranty policies that exist on parts and equipment. Identify warranty repairs by working closely with component representatives to ensure cost of warranty repair is covered or cost is recovered by Sunoco.

    Report warranty reimbursement to the Truck fleet manager.
  • Responsible for compliance for State and Federal DOT regulations for garage operations. Monitor Sunoco's compliance with State and Federal DOT regulations for garage operation. Assist Truck Fleet Manager in securing vehicle registrations and titles and permits from various States by interacting with State and Federal agencies. Knowledge of state and federal DOT regulations to provide technical advice to mechanics and drivers.

    Identify DOT resources to determine correct regulations. Communicate compliance with Sunoco mechanics. Knowledge of State and Federal License and title requirements.
  • Handle maintenance and safety training for Sunoco mechanics. Required maintenance training for external garage mechanics working on Sunoco vehicles. Schedules required maintenance and safety training for Sunoco Mechanics and outside garage mechanics performing work on Sunoco Vehicles. Assist in identifying updates or changes in Sunoco's vehicle specifications. Provides training with most current training materials and equipment. Work with Truck Fleet Manager to implement required changes in vehicle specifications.

    Monitors expected operation of implemented changes through communication with mechanics, drivers and vehicle inspections to make sure changes are operating as desired.
  • Monitior Sunoco's maintenance policies and procedures for garage operations. Assist Truck Fleet Manager in any required policy or procedure change. Monitor compliance with Sunoco's HES policies and procedures in the garage operation. Hold garage visits or meeting to communicate polices and procedures to Sunoco mechanics. Assists in identifying any required changes or updates and reports to Truck Fleet Manager. Makes recommendations on course of action to implement any changes necessary.

    Work with Sunoco's HES department representative to ensure their understanding regarding garage-related issues so policies are written with an adequate understanding of equipment, regulations, and manpower.
